EXAMPLE 3 Adding More Than Two Integers Find the sum using the order of operations. (–7 + 7) + (–8) +(–5) = 0 + (–8) + (–5) = –8 + (–5) Inverse property of addition Identity property of addition Same sign, so sum has common sign = –13
